Can I live in Thessaloniki on $1,000/month?
Living in Thessaloniki on $1,000/mo is rated "Tight Budget". Budget allocates ~$317 to rent, $268 to groceries, $204 to dining.
Can I live in Toronto on $1,000/month?
In Toronto, $1,000/mo is rated "Likely Insufficient". Allocations: $616 rent, $129 groceries, $83 dining.
Is Thessaloniki or Toronto cheaper?
Thessaloniki is generally cheaper. COL+Rent: Thessaloniki 27.6 vs Toronto 60.6 (NYC=100).
What is $1,000/mo in Thessaloniki worth in Toronto?
$1,000/mo of purchasing power in Thessaloniki equals ~$2,196/mo in Toronto using COL adjustment.
